Seafood Shack MOBILE UNIT
Yard 3A Business Park Port Ellen Isle Of Islay Argyll And Bute PA42 7BF
PA427BF
Food rating:
Pass
Updated: 13. August 2018
Food rating:
Pass
Updated: 13. August 2018